Issue regarding file cuflow.py

After running dazzler.py as you mentioned in readme, i got a error in cuflow.py as

(-0.00017928465020650153, 0.22417185480416252)
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"/content/cuflow/dazzler.py", line 277, in
brd.check()
File "/content/cuflow/cuflow.py", line 1050, in check
clr = clearance(self.layers[l].preview())
File "/content/cuflow/cuflow.py", line 1043, in clearance
if npoly(g) == npoly(g.buffer(p)):
File "/content/cuflow/cuflow.py", line 1036, in npoly
return len(g)
TypeError: object of type 'MultiPolygon' has no len()
